Good stuff, fairly competitive match, no injuries and a confidence booster ahead of the weekend.

Ramires was man of the match for me. I wouldn't grudge him a start at Newcastle after that performance.

Kenedy was another highlight, very lively performance, and composed when he needed to be for the goal and the assist.

Loftus Cheek too - looked commanding in the middle. Just needs to stay alert, can definitely be guilty of playing it too casually. I can see where Mourinho was coming from with his comments in the summer.

Even Falcao looked bright, the chances might've fell better for him, but his first touch was mostly sublime. I still suspect Remy will get the nod at Newcastle, though, and that's probably just about the right call. Not much between them.

Anyway, ramble over. The League Cup defence has started well, now let's push on and get a win at St James' for once!
